AP 9/12

ABC's "Path To 9/11" got a lot of pre-broadcast buzz for its controversial treatment of the Clinton administration,
but it managed only a third-place finish for the night.

In fact, the two controversial 911-related shows on Sunday night, ABC's drama and CBS' airing of documentary 9/11,
were beaten by Fox's animated lineup of The Simpsons, Family Guy and American Dad.

The ABC drama recorded a 3.5 rating.9 share in the Nielsen overnight ratings for the 18-49 demo, beaten by football
on NBC (6.6/17 to win the night) and partly by football on Fox (5.1/13 for second place).

ABC's Path to 9/11 partly based on information from Bush administration PR official

Marc Platt, the executive producer of ABC's upcoming two-part miniseries set to air on September 10 and 11, titled The Path to 9/11, has said that "every scene" of the film "is based on information from either the 9/11 Report ... or the books The Cell (co-written by the former ABC News correspondent John Miller) and Relentless Pursuit, written by Samuel Katz." However, in addition to co-writing The Cell: Inside the 9/11 Plot, and Why the FBI and CIA Failed to Stop It, Miller is also a member of the Bush administration, serving as the assistant director of public affairs for the FBI, as blogger Digby has noted.
